  1. To carry on a Harbor for the Arts Festival program requires a considerable amount of money each year, as indicated by the amounts spent 2013-2014 when Arts Enter had the benefit of a $50,000 NEA grant and considerable donations that helped launch the program.

    The $1,000 that I recently requested of the Town was to go towards a partial match of a $2,500 VTC Marketing Grant that needed three Partners and total $2,500 match. The Town and Citizens for Central Park (CCP) had already agreed to be two of the three required Partners for the Grant. Arts Enter determined that it would not be able to provide the needed financial support to be a full partner in a 2017 HFA Festival similar to those of the past and decided to decline participating in the proposed revival of this successful program.

    CCP is planning to go forward with a second annual Concert in the Park series of 8-9 concerts this summer and has requested that the Town provide financial support at least equal to that provide by the Northampton County Tourism fund last summer. CCP covered 2/3rds of the concert costs last year and is looking for Sponsorship support from various organizations.
